Selecting the Right Tires



Selecting the ideal tires is a crucial facet of enhancing an RC vehicle's efficiency on the track. Tires serve as the key get in touch with point in between the car and the auto racing surface, dictating hold, managing, and general speed. The right option of tires can dramatically improve cornering, stability, and grip capabilities, which are crucial for affordable auto racing.




Firstly, think about the track surface area. Various surfaces, such as dirt, rug, or asphalt, need specific tires. Slicks are ideal for asphalt, supplying marginal moving resistance and optimum contact area. Conversely, knobby or spiked tires are chosen for off-road dirt tracks to improve hold and control.


Next, assess tire substances, which affect longevity and grip. Softer compounds use much better hold, suitable for short races or smooth tracks, while more difficult compounds are longer-lasting, suited for rougher problems.


In addition, analyze tire step patterns. Smooth footsteps work well on clean and completely dry surface areas, while deeper treads improve efficiency on damp or loose tracks by directing debris away.

Optimizing Battery Performance



To accomplish ideal battery efficiency in RC automobile auto racing, racers need to concentrate on three key aspects: option, upkeep, and charging methods. Choosing the right battery is essential, as it directly influences the auto's rate and runtime. LiPo (Lithium Polymer) batteries are a prominent choice due to you could look here their high power density and lightweight layout, using exceptional performance over NiMH (Nickel-Metal Hydride) alternatives. It is important to select a battery with an appropriate ability (mAh) and discharge rate (C-rating) to match the specific needs of your RC design.


Maintenance is an additional crucial component in maximizing battery performance. Normal evaluation for physical damages and monitoring for swelling can protect against prospective failings. Proper storage space problems, such as keeping batteries at an awesome temperature level and maintaining a partial fee when not in usage, extend their life-span.

Pre-Race Preparation Tips



On the planet of RC automobile racing, careful pre-race prep work is essential for achieving peak efficiency on the track. Make sure that your RC automobile is in ideal condition by carrying out a thorough evaluation (RC Parts). Look for any loose screws, damaged components, or harmed elements, as these can considerably impact performance and integrity. Pay certain interest to the drivetrain, suspension, and steering devices.


Following, validate that your tires are fit for the track problems. Various surfaces require specific tire compounds and step patterns. Readjust tire stress appropriately to maximize traction and handling. Equally essential is ensuring your electronics, such as the radio transmitter and receiver, are functioning properly. Double-check frequencies to prevent disturbance and validate that all batteries are totally billed and within their functional array.
